Yazılım | Programlama komut.Executenonquery Hatası

  • Konbuyu başlatan Kayıtsız Üye
  • Başlangıç tarihi
K

Kayıtsız Üye

Ziyaretçi
Arkadaşlar kodlar burada


Kod:
using System.Data.SqlClient;
using System.Windows.Forms;

namespace KULLANICI
{
    class Kullanıcı_Formu
    {
        SqlConnection baglanti = new SqlConnection("Data Source=DESKTOP-91T821B;Initial Catalog=efe.Kullanıcı_Girisi1;Integrated Security=True");
        SqlCommand komut;
        SqlDataReader read;
        frmYeni yeni = new frmYeni();

        public SqlDataReader kullanıcı(TextBox kullanıcıadı,TextBox sifre)
        {
            baglanti.Open();
            komut = new SqlCommand();
            komut.Connection = baglanti;
            komut.CommandText = "select * from kullanıcıgirisi12 where kullanıcıadı= '" + kullanıcıadı.Text + "'";
            read = komut.ExecuteReader();
            if (read.Read()==true)
            {
                if (sifre.Text==read["sifre"].ToString())
                {
                    MessageBox.Show("Giriş Başarılı");
                    yeni.ShowDialog();
                }
                else
                {
                    MessageBox.Show("Şifrenizi Kontrol Ediniz","Hata");
                }
            }
            else
            {
                MessageBox.Show("Bilgilerinizi Kontrol Ediniz", "Hata");
            }
            baglanti.Close();
            return read;
        }
        public **** yenikullanıcı(TextBox adsoyad, TextBox kullanıcıadı, TextBox sifre, TextBox sifretekrar, TextBox soru, TextBox cevap, GroupBox grup)
        {
            if (sifre.Text==sifretekrar.Text)
            {
                baglanti.Open();
                komut = new SqlCommand();
                komut.Connection = baglanti;
                komut.CommandText = "insert into kullanıcıgirisi12 values('" +  [USER=546642]ADSOYAD[/USER].Text + "','" +  [USER=175628]kullanıcıadı[/USER].Text + "','" +  [USER=355454]sifre[/USER].Text + "','" +  [USER=355454]sifre[/USER]tekrar.Text + "','" +  [USER=706794]soru[/USER].Text + "','" +  [USER=762871]CEVAP[/USER].Text + "')";
                komut.ExecuteNonQuery();
                baglanti.Close();
                MessageBox.Show("Üye Eklendi", "Başarılı");
                foreach (Control item in grup.Controls) if (item is TextBox) item.Text = "";
            }
            else
            {
                MessageBox.Show("Şifreler Uyuşmuyor. Lütfen Kontrol Edin!", "Hata");
            }
        }
    }
}
 
Moderatör tarafında düzenlendi:
Üst

Turkhackteam.org internet sitesi 5651 sayılı kanun’un 2. maddesinin 1. fıkrasının m) bendi ile aynı kanunun 5. maddesi kapsamında "Yer Sağlayıcı" konumundadır. İçerikler ön onay olmaksızın tamamen kullanıcılar tarafından oluşturulmaktadır. Turkhackteam.org; Yer sağlayıcı olarak, kullanıcılar tarafından oluşturulan içeriği ya da hukuka aykırı paylaşımı kontrol etmekle ya da araştırmakla yükümlü değildir. Türkhackteam saldırı timleri Türk sitelerine hiçbir zararlı faaliyette bulunmaz. Türkhackteam üyelerinin yaptığı bireysel hack faaliyetlerinden Türkhackteam sorumlu değildir. Sitelerinize Türkhackteam ismi kullanılarak hack faaliyetinde bulunulursa, site-sunucu erişim loglarından bu faaliyeti gerçekleştiren ip adresini tespit edip diğer kanıtlarla birlikte savcılığa suç duyurusunda bulununuz.